Maison >interface Web >Voir.js >Pourquoi utiliser les slots dans vue

Pourquoi utiliser les slots dans vue

下次还敢
下次还敢original
2024-05-07 10:06:17464parcourir

Les raisons d'utiliser les slots dans Vue sont : Réutilisabilité des composants : permettre au même composant d'être réutilisé dans plusieurs composants pour restituer un contenu différent. Mise en page flexible : les développeurs peuvent personnaliser la mise en page du contenu et créer des interfaces utilisateur complexes et dynamiques. Séparation du code : séparez la présentation du contenu de la logique des composants pour améliorer la gestion du code. Extensibilité : ajoutez ou écrasez facilement des emplacements pour étendre les fonctionnalités des composants. Hautement personnalisable : les développeurs peuvent modifier dynamiquement le comportement et l'apparence des composants. Conception réactive : prend en charge l'ajustement dynamique du contenu en fonction de l'espace disponible, permettant ainsi des applications réactives.

Pourquoi utiliser les slots dans vue

Raisons d'utiliser les slots dans Vue

Dans Vue, les slots sont un outil puissant qui permet aux développeurs de transmettre et de restituer dynamiquement du contenu entre les composants. Les principales raisons d'utiliser les slots sont les suivantes :

1. Réutilisation des composants

Les slots permettent de réutiliser les composants sans modifier leur structure interne. En transmettant le contenu aux composants, les développeurs peuvent utiliser le même composant à plusieurs endroits tout en restituant un contenu différent. Cela améliore la maintenabilité et la réutilisabilité du code.

2. Disposition flexible du contenu

Les emplacements permettent aux développeurs de présenter le contenu de manière flexible. Ils peuvent créer des composants abstraits qui permettent à d'autres composants de fournir et de restituer un contenu concret. Cela permet aux développeurs de créer des interfaces utilisateur complexes et dynamiques.

3. Séparation du code

Les slots favorisent la séparation du code car ils permettent de séparer le rendu du contenu de la logique du composant. Cela peut rendre le code plus facile à gérer et à maintenir.

4. Extensibilité

Les emplacements facilitent l'extension des composants. Les développeurs peuvent facilement créer de nouveaux emplacements ou écraser les emplacements existants pour ajouter plus de fonctionnalités ou prendre en charge différents formats de contenu.

5. L'emplacement de personnalisation améliorée

permet aux développeurs de personnaliser fortement les composants. Ils peuvent transmettre du contenu personnalisé, des gestionnaires d'événements ou d'autres données pour modifier le comportement et l'apparence du composant.

6. Conception réactive

L'emplacement prend en charge la conception réactive car il permet aux composants d'ajuster dynamiquement leur contenu en fonction de l'espace disponible. Ceci est crucial pour créer des applications qui s’affichent correctement sur différents appareils et tailles d’écran.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Article précédent:Pourquoi utiliser ceci en vueArticle suivant:Pourquoi utiliser ceci en vue